Draft manuscripts and notes for PhD thesis

  • AU AU-MTC 230/1
  • Série
  • 2009-2018

David John Davies (1879-1935): his thought and influence; Nathaniel Jones (1861-1911): analysis of his thought and estimate of his influence; list of corrections for published version of 'Anglican Evangelicalism in Sydney, 1897 to 1953'.
John McIntosh's thesis Anglican Evangelicalism in Sydney, 1897 to 1953 was submitted in 2014 to the University of New South Wales, and published in the Australian College of Theology Monograph series in 2018.
Also manuscript notes relating to D.B. Knox's D.Phil thesis.
